Performing a Thorough Assessment
Every vehicle restoration starts with a comprehensive assessment. Skilled technicians at auto body centers evaluate visible and hidden damage using both visual inspections and advanced diagnostic tools. This step ensures that all issues are addressed, including frame alignment, internal structural damage, and cosmetic concerns that might not be obvious at first glance.
From chipped paint to undercarriage misalignment, nothing is overlooked. A detailed quote and repair plan are typically provided to the vehicle owner, outlining the necessary steps and timeline for the restoration process.
Restoring Structural Integrity
In more serious collisions, a vehicle’s frame may be compromised. Local auto body centers are equipped with precision frame-straightening machines that use computer-guided systems to return your vehicle’s structure to its original factory specifications. This process is essential for both aesthetics and safety, ensuring your vehicle drives properly and can withstand future impacts.
Proper frame alignment also prevents issues like uneven tire wear, misaligned steering, or stress on suspension components, which could lead to long-term mechanical problems if not corrected.
Repairing and Replacing Damaged Panels
Dented or damaged body panels are some of the most common issues following an accident. Auto body centers use various techniques to address these problems, including paintless dent repair (PDR), metal reshaping, or panel replacement. Skilled technicians determine the most cost-effective and visually seamless approach for each repair.
For smaller dings and dents, PDR is often preferred. This technique involves using specialized tools to gently massage the metal back into shape without affecting the original paint finish—preserving your vehicle’s value and reducing repair time.
Repainting with Precision
One of the most transformative steps in the restoration process is professional repainting. Scratches, chips, and faded paint can make even a well-functioning vehicle look aged and worn. Auto body centers use color-matching technology and controlled spray booths to ensure flawless paint application that blends perfectly with your existing finish.
Technicians also apply protective clear coats to enhance shine and durability, giving your car that showroom-quality finish. Proper paintwork not only enhances aesthetics but also helps prevent rust and other environmental damage.
Restoring Bumpers and Exterior Features
Bumpers, grilles, lights, and trim pieces often take the brunt of an impact. Local auto body centers repair or replace these components using OEM (original equipment manufacturer) or high-quality aftermarket parts. The goal is to restore the look and function of your vehicle without compromising safety or style.
Well-aligned bumpers and properly mounted lights not only contribute to your vehicle’s appearance but also play an important role in collision protection and road visibility.

Offering Eco-Friendly Solutions
Many modern auto body centers are committed to environmentally responsible practices. From using water-based paint systems to recycling damaged parts and properly disposing of hazardous materials, these shops take steps to minimize their environmental footprint while still delivering top-tier results.
Choosing a shop with green practices can give you added peace of mind, knowing your vehicle is being repaired responsibly.
